Common Questions About Best Year 5.9 Cummins 24 Valve
Which years are generally considered the “best year 5.9 cummins 24 valve” for reliability?
Many enthusiasts argue that the early 24-valve engines (1998.5–2002) are excellent due to their mechanical simplicity compared to later common rail engines, though they are known for issues related to the VP44 injection pump. For maximum reliability combined with power potential, the 2003–2007 common rail 5.9L 24V engines are often cited as the best, offering superior fuel delivery and easy tuning potential without complex emission controls found on the subsequent 6.7L engines.
What is the main purpose of heavy-duty pushrods like the Hamilton Cams option?
Heavy-duty pushrods prevent pushrod flex. When engine RPMs are high or aggressive camshafts and strong valve springs are installed (common in performance builds), the force required to open the valves increases dramatically. If the stock pushrods flex, it causes the valve train to become unstable, potentially leading to valve float, reduced performance, and even catastrophic engine damage.
Is the valve spring compressor tool necessary for routine maintenance on the 5.9L 24V?
No, the valve spring compressor tool is not necessary for routine maintenance like oil changes or filter replacements. It is a specialized tool required only when performing major top-end work, such as replacing valve seals, upgrading to stronger valve springs, or installing an aftermarket camshaft.
What is the “VP44 era” and what are the main reliability concerns?
The VP44 era refers to the 1998.5–2002 5.9L 24V engines that use the Bosch VP44 rotary injection pump. This pump is electronically controlled and relies on fuel flow for cooling and lubrication. The main reliability concern is the pump’s internal electronics failing due to heat or cavitation, which can leave the driver stranded. Proper maintenance, including ensuring a reliable lift pump, is key to prolonging VP44 life.
Do many 5.9L 24V components cross-fit with the later 6.7L Cummins?
Yes, many external components and specialized maintenance tools are cross-compatible because the 6.7L engine is an evolution of the 5.9L platform. Tools like the valve spring compressors and barring tools often fit both engine sizes (as shown in the Ohio Diesel Parts kit). However, internal engine parts like pistons, injectors, and rods are different due to the larger bore and stroke of the 6.7L.
Why would I replace the stock oil filler cap with a billet aluminum version?
Stock plastic oil filler caps on high mileage engines often become brittle, leading to hairline cracks or seal degradation, which can cause minor oil leaks or oil misting in the engine bay. Replacing it with a CNC machined billet cap provides a durable, heat-resistant seal with an integrated O-ring, ensuring a tighter closure that won’t degrade under engine heat.
